vim 言語を選ぶ

http://www.kawaz.jp/pukiwiki/?vim#content_1_9
http://quanta.sppd.ne.jp/blog/archives/000092.html
結局 puttyでターミナルの設定をeuc_jpにしている場合は
set termencoding=euc_jp
としないと encodingとfileencodingをいくら設定してもUTF8の文書を表示できなかったりと。
なのでファイルエンコーディング、内部エンコーディング、ターミナルエンコーディング
3種類あるわけだ わかりにくいからステータスラインにつねに表示するようにした。

"ステータスラインの表示
 set laststatus=2
 set statusline=%<%f\ %m%r%h%w%{'[fenc:'.(&fenc!=''?&fenc:'?').'][enc:'.&enc.'][tenc:'.(&tenc!=''?&tenc:'?').'][ff:'.&ff.']'}%=%l,%c%V%8P